What Is an Executive Suite?

A modern office conference room furnished with a table, chairs, plants, and a large screen surrounded by glass walls.

An executive suite is a furnished office space offering businesses privacy and shared facilities managed by a third party. It is ideal for startups and entrepreneurs, providing a professional setting without long-term leases or facility management hassles. Located in prestigious areas, these suites enhance corporate image with minimal setup, offering shared meeting rooms and kitchens to reduce costs and foster community.


Their flexibility and professional environment make them popular for businesses seeking agility and efficiency. They accommodate growth stages without the financial strain of a traditional lease. This convenience and prestige make executive suites an attractive alternative to conventional offices.


Executive Suite Benefits


Executive suites offer a range of benefits catering to modern businesses' dynamic needs. These benefits extend beyond mere convenience, providing strategic advantages that can enhance a company's operational efficiency and market presence.


Flexible Lease Terms


Unlike conventional office leases that require long-term commitments, executive office suites offer more flexible lease options. This flexibility enables businesses to adapt to changes in size or budget without being locked into a fixed contract. Such adaptability is particularly beneficial for startups and rapidly growing companies that may need to scale up or down with little notice.


Shorter lease terms reduce financial risk and allow companies to respond to market changes. By avoiding long-term commitments, companies can invest more resources in growth initiatives rather than being tied to a fixed location. This flexibility is a key advantage of executive suites over traditional office spaces.


Furnished Spaces


One of the standout features of executive office suites is their fully furnished nature. Equipped with essential furniture and office equipment, these spaces enable businesses to move in and start operations without the hassle of sourcing furnishings. This convenience saves time and reduces the initial investment typically required for setting up a new office.


With everything in place, businesses can focus on their core activities from day one. The high-quality furnishings also contribute to a professional atmosphere that impresses clients and creates a productive working environment. The ready-to-use nature of executive suites simplifies the transition process for businesses.


Access to Professional Services


Executive suites often include access to shared services such as receptionists, meeting rooms, and teleconferencing facilities. These services enhance professionalism and efficiency, allowing businesses to present a polished image to clients. Access to such resources can also support daily operations and improve overall productivity.


Reception services, for example, can manage calls and visitors, freeing up employees to focus on more critical tasks. Meeting rooms equipped with modern technology facilitate seamless collaboration and communication. The availability of these professional services is a significant advantage of executive suites, offering businesses the support they need to succeed.


Networking Opportunities


Sharing office space with other companies provides valuable networking opportunities. These interactions can lead to potential partnerships and collaborations that may not arise in a standalone office setting. The shared environment of executive suites fosters a sense of community among businesses, promoting mutual growth.


Networking within an executive suite can also lead to informal learning and innovation as companies exchange ideas and insights. The proximity to other businesses can create synergies that drive success and open new avenues for growth. For entrepreneurs and startups, this sense of community can be a valuable resource for navigating the business landscape.


What Is a Conventional Office Space?


Traditional office spaces provide businesses with a dedicated area leased from property owners, giving them control over layout and design to reflect their brand. Longer lease terms offer a stable base for operations, which benefits businesses valuing consistency.


However, leasing involves higher upfront costs and responsibilities like furnishing and facility management. Conventional offices can be tailored to business needs, from open-plan layouts to private offices, aligning with company culture and workflow.


Conventional Office Space Benefits


While executive suites offer numerous advantages, conventional office spaces still appeal to many businesses. These spaces provide unique benefits that align with specific operational needs and financial considerations.


Cost Effectiveness


Conventional office spaces often have lower rental costs than executive office suites. This affordability makes them a more budget-friendly option for small businesses and startups. By opting for a traditional space, companies can allocate more resources to growth and development rather than overhead costs.


Lower rental rates can also improve a company's bottom line, offering financial stability. Conventional office spaces provide an economically viable solution for businesses that prefer to manage costs closely. Their cost-effectiveness is a compelling reason for many companies to choose them over executive suites.


Customization and Branding


Conventional offices allow companies to customize their space to align with their brand identity. This ability to personalize layouts and designs enables businesses to create an environment that reflects their corporate culture. Companies have complete control over their workspace, from color schemes to furniture choices.


A well-designed office can help improve employee productivity and morale, contributing to a positive work environment. A significant advantage of conventional offices is the opportunity to brand a space according to company values. This customization ensures that the workplace truly reflects the company's ethos.


Stability and Routine


With longer lease terms, conventional offices offer businesses a stable base of operations. This consistency can contribute to employee satisfaction and productivity, providing a familiar environment that supports routine. Stability is essential for businesses that value long-term planning and continuity.


A consistent work environment can enhance team cohesion and foster a sense of belonging. Employees benefit from a predictable setting, which can improve focus and efficiency. The stability offered by conventional office spaces is a crucial factor in their appeal to businesses seeking reliability.


Access to Basic Facilities

A large and empty conventional office space with grey carpets, bright overhead lights, and white and green walls.

Conventional offices generally offer essential amenities such as meeting rooms, break areas, and basic office equipment. These facilities support day-to-day business operations without the additional costs of high-end finishes or services. Access to basic amenities ensures that companies can function smoothly and efficiently.


While some of the premium services found in executive suites are lacking, conventional offices provide all the necessary resources for running a business. The availability of these facilities allows companies to operate effectively without unnecessary expenditure. This practicality is a notable benefit of traditional office spaces.
